Abstract
A circuit which operates at the fixed timing and discriminates the control signal is provided and the timing pulse for demultiplexing is controlled in accordance with the discriminated control signal in the receiving part of the synchronized multiplexing system in which the basic signals are generated by inserting the control signal required for multiplexing on the frame structure of basic signal rate and the high level multiplexing signal is formed by multiplexing such basic signals, thereby stable correspondence between the channel at the time of multiplexing in the sending side and the channel after the demultiplexing in the receiving side can be ensured.
